Charlotte rolls past Presbyterian 34-10

CHARLOTTE, N.C. (AP) Matt Johnson threw for two touchdowns and Charlotte beat Presbyterian 34-10 on Saturday.

Johnson completed 8 of 11 passes for 187 yards before giving way to backup Brooks Barden who threw his first touchdown pass.

Johnson threw 6 yards to Trent Bostick for a first-quarter touchdown and 39 yards to Austin Duke late in the second quarter as the 49ers (2-0) went up 24-0 at halftime. Duke finished with 166 yards receiving on nine catches.

The 49ers had 468 total yards to 112 for the Blue Hose, with Presbyterian picking up 85 of its yards in the final quarter.

Blake Brewer kicked a pair of field goals, Kalif Phillips rushed for a touchdown and Bradan Smith a TD reception for the 49ers, playing their second game as an FCS program.

A 1-yard run by Darrell Bridges with 4:36 remaining provided the only touchdown for Presbyterian (0-2).
